Digitoxin

Product Specifications

CAS Number

71-63-6

Target

Bcl-2 Family|||Caspase|||Apoptosis|||Calcium Channel|||ATPase|||HSV

Related Pathways

Proteases/Proteasome|||Microbiology/Virology|||Apoptosis|||Metabolism|||Membrane transporter/Ion channel

Purity

0.9887

Bioactivity

Digitoxin (Digitoxinum) is an effective Na+/K+-ATPase inhibitor (EC50 value: 0.78 ?M) .

Smiles

C[C@H]1O[C@H](C[C@H](O)[C@@H]1O)O[C@H]1[C@@H](O)C[C@H](O[C@H]2[C@@H](O)C[C@H](O[C@H]3CC[C@@]4(C)[C@H](CC[C@@H]5[C@@H]4CC[C@]4(C)[C@H](CC[C@]54O)C4=CC(=O)OC4)C3)O[C@@H]2C)O[C@@H]1C

Molecular Formula

C41H64O13

Molecular Weight

764.94

Shipping Conditions

Cool pack

Storage Temperature

-20°C
